What Are Toxic Torts and Environmental Injuries?
Toxic torts refer to lawsuits that arise from exposure to harmful substances, such as chemicals, pharmaceuticals, or pollutants. These cases can involve a wide range of scenarios, from environmental contamination to workplace exposure. Environmental injuries, on the other hand, are physical or psychological harms caused by exposure to hazardous substances in the environment. Common Sources of Toxic Exposure in St. Charles, MO
Toxic exposure can stem from a variety of sources in St. Charles, MO, posing serious health risks to individuals in the community. One common source of toxic exposure is industrial pollution, which can release harmful chemicals and toxins into the air, water, and soil. This can lead to a range of health issues, including respiratory problems, cancer, and neurological disorders. Additionally, pesticide exposure is another prevalent source of toxicity in the area, as agricultural practices and pest control measures may involve the use of harmful chemicals that can harm both humans and the environment.
Moreover, hazardous waste exposure is a significant concern in St. Charles, MO, as improper disposal of toxic materials can contaminate the soil and water supply. Individuals living or working near sites where hazardous waste is generated or stored may be at risk of exposure to dangerous substances. Furthermore, water pollution is another key source of toxic exposure, with contaminants such as heavy metals, pesticides, and industrial chemicals infiltrating the local water sources. Consuming or coming into contact with contaminated water can have severe health consequences, making it essential to address and prevent water pollution in the community.

Legal Challenges in Toxic Tort Cases
When it comes to toxic tort cases in St. Charles, MO, there are various legal challenges that can arise. These types of cases involve proving that exposure to a toxic substance has caused harm, which can be complex and require extensive evidence gathering. Additionally, determining liability can be a challenge as there may be multiple parties responsible for the exposure.
Furthermore, toxic tort cases often involve dealing with powerful corporations or entities that may try to minimize their liability or downplay the effects of the exposure. This can make it difficult for individuals affected by toxic exposure to seek justice and fair compensation for their injuries. Steps to Take If You Suspect Toxic Exposure
If you suspect that you have been exposed to toxic substances in St. Charles, MO, it is essential to take immediate action to protect your health and legal rights. The first step is to seek medical attention from a healthcare provider experienced in treating toxic exposure cases. They can assess your symptoms, order necessary tests, and provide a diagnosis to determine the extent of your injuries. It is crucial to keep detailed records of all medical treatments, prescriptions, and doctor's recommendations, as this information will be vital if you decide to pursue a legal claim for compensation.
Next, it is essential to document the circumstances surrounding the toxic exposure incident. Take photos of the location where the exposure occurred, any visible signs of contamination, and any safety hazards present. Collect any relevant documents, such as medical records, witness statements, and communication with property managers or employers. This documentation will help establish a timeline of events and provide evidence to support your case. It is also important to keep track of any expenses related to the toxic exposure, including medical bills, lost wages, and property damage. These costs can be included in a compensation claim to recover damages for your injuries.
